Explore the Natural Wonders of Meghalaya

Tuesday, September 26: Shillong

In the morning, start your journey by exploring the charming hill station of Shillong. Visit Ward's Lake for a peaceful walk amidst beautiful gardens and colorful flowers. In the afternoon, head to the Don Bosco Museum to learn about the rich cultural heritage of the region. As the evening unfolds, enjoy a panoramic view of the city from Shillong Peak and savor delicious local cuisine.

  • Ward's Lake: INR 50, 1-2 hours
  • Don Bosco Museum: INR 100, 2-3 hours
  • Shillong Peak: INR 20, 1-2 hours
Wednesday, September 27: Cherrapunjee

Embark on a scenic drive to Cherrapunjee, known as one of the wettest places on earth. Start your day by visiting the magnificent Seven Sisters Falls and the Nohkalikai Falls, the tallest plunge waterfall in India. In the afternoon, explore the Mawsmai Caves, a network of limestone caves with stunning stalactite formations. As the evening approaches, witness the living roots bridge at Mawlynnong, a marvel of nature.

  • Seven Sisters Falls: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Nohkalikai Falls: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Mawsmai Caves: INR 20, 1-2 hours
  • Living Roots Bridge in Mawlynnong: Free, 1-2 hours
Thursday, September 28: Dawki

Experience the crystal-clear waters of Umngot River in Dawki. Start your morning by taking a boat ride on the river and witness the mesmerizing beauty of the surrounding landscapes. In the afternoon, visit the nearby village of Mawlynnong, often called "Asia's Cleanest Village," and explore its well-maintained gardens and bamboo structures. As the evening sets in, enjoy a serene sunset at the Indo-Bangladesh border.

  • Boat ride on Umngot River: INR 500, 2-3 hours
  • Mawlynnong Village: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Sunset at Indo-Bangladesh Border: Free, 1-2 hours
Friday, September 29: Nongriat

Embark on a trek to the picturesque village of Nongriat. In the morning, hike down to the Double Decker Living Root Bridge, an impressive natural wonder formed by interlaced tree roots. Spend the afternoon exploring the village, interacting with locals, and taking a refreshing dip in the natural pools. As the evening approaches, experience the enchanting atmosphere of the village illuminated by traditional lamps.

  • Trek to Double Decker Living Root Bridge: Free, 4-5 hours
  • Exploring Nongriat Village: Free, 2-3 hours
Saturday, September 30: Mawphlang

Discover the mystical world of Mawphlang. Start your day by exploring the sacred Mawphlang Sacred Grove, an ancient forest filled with rare flora and fauna. In the afternoon, visit the Khasi Heritage Village and delve into the traditional lifestyle and customs of the Khasi people. As the evening sets in, witness a mesmerizing sunset at David Scott Trail, a historic path narrating tales of the past.

  • Mawphlang Sacred Grove: INR 50, 2-3 hours
  • Khasi Heritage Village: INR 20, 2-3 hours
  • Sunset at David Scott Trail: Free, 1-2 hours
Sunday, October 1: Jowai

Head towards Jowai, the cultural capital of Meghalaya. In the morning, visit the Thadlaskein Lake and enjoy a peaceful boat ride amidst serene surroundings. In the afternoon, explore the Tyrshi Falls, a hidden gem tucked away in the lush greenery. As the evening unfolds, take a stroll along the picturesque Syntu Ksiar and witness the vibrant local life.

  • Thadlaskein Lake: INR 50, 2-3 hours
  • Tyrshi Falls: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Syntu Ksiar: Free, 1-2 hours
Monday, October 2: Mawsynram

Conclude your Meghalaya adventure by visiting Mawsynram, the wettest place on earth. In the morning, explore the unique Mawjymbuin Cave, adorned with natural formations of stalactites and stalagmites. In the afternoon, marvel at the beauty of the Mawphlang Dam and enjoy a serene picnic by its tranquil waters. As the evening sets in, reflect upon your journey and cherish the memories made.

  • Mawjymbuin Cave: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Mawphlang Dam: Free, 2-3 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For off the beaten path attractions, venture into the Nokrek National Park, home to unique flora and fauna including the rare and endangered Red Panda. Explore the enchanting beauty of Krang Suri Falls, a hidden gem with turquoise blue waters amidst lush green surroundings. Don't miss out on visiting the Mawlongbna Village, where you can go rock climbing, caving, and explore pristine natural landscapes.
